I recently replaced a pair of JL Audio F113 v1 with a single Gravis VI in our 24'x17'x9' game room to better match up with the Amati Anniversaries in this system, and am happy overall.

The single Gravis doesn't quite keep up with the pair of JLs in lowest bass extension and smoothness of frequency response (much more about 2 subs vs 1 than due to quality differences in the individual subs), but is more than sufficient for our basic 2 channel listening and movie watching. It is of course 500% better looking than the JLs, though I wish there was a bright "Red Violin" finish option to fully match the Anniversarios. It is also very convenient to switch between 2-channel and multi-channel without having to swap cables, only needing to adjust output level via the iOS app (with the 2-channel utilizing the speakon high level inputs and the MX123 coming in on the XLR LFE input).

I have a similar setup to yours and have experienced some issues with the Gravis VI where it would start booming (like a feedback loop for a subwoofer). It seems to happen after a long pause in playback. I love it and most of the time it works flawlessly but when the issue occurs, all you could do it turn it off. Sonus Faber support suggested to send it back but as the issue is not easily reproducible, I am not sure what good that would do.
